Get Tax Benefits When You Donate Your Car in UT

Are you in a financial pinch right now? Want to have some sort of break from such a situation? Did you know that when you donate your car in UT, you get a big deduction in your taxes? The tax benefit is assessed when you file your annual tax return through the Internal Revenue Service (IRS). You can get a break on your taxes in UT simply by donating your car to charity. It has been agreed by experts that the allowance for car donations is one of the most overlooked tax deductions.
